Remembering a Legacy: John Colosimo, the Heart of Juan Diego Catholic High School
Salt Lake City has lost a beloved figure with the passing of John Colosimo, who dedicated over two decades to shaping the lives of students and athletes at Juan Diego Catholic High School. Colosimo, who was the founding vice principal and head football coach of the school, died at the age of 69 after battling complications from Parkinson’s Disease.
From Humble Beginnings to a Coaching Legend
Colosimo’s journey with Juan Diego Catholic High School began in 1999 when he joined as vice principal. Initially stepping in to coach football as a temporary measure for his brother, the school’s principal, he quickly became a vital part of the school’s identity. Before joining Juan Diego, Colosimo had honed his coaching skills at Judge Memorial from 1985 to 1996, laying the groundwork for what would become a stellar career in football.
His era as head coach spanned from 2002 to 2019, where he led his teams into the spotlight. Under his guidance, Juan Diego’s football team reached the state championship games a whopping ten times, capturing eight championships of their own, which included two impressive three-peat titles. His remarkable achievements have secured him a place as one of the most celebrated coaches in Utah state history, tied for the most state championships and boasting an incredible winning percentage of 81%.
A Hall of Famer
Colosimo’s coaching prowess didn’t go unnoticed. In recognition of his outstanding contributions, he was inducted into both the National High School Football Hall of Fame in 2014 and the Utah Sports Hall of Fame in 2023. His legacy was further honored when Juan Diego Catholic High School renamed its football field to John Colosimo Field at Soaring Eagle Stadium in 2022. It was more than just wins and championships; it was about instilling values of discipline, hard work, humility, and faith in his players, which resonated deeply within the community.
Building Bonds Beyond the Game
One of Colosimo’s standout legacies is the initiation of the post-game Rosary tradition, which began during the team’s inaugural season in 2002. This tradition fostered a unique bond amongst the players, demonstrating that their connection extended far beyond the field. His commitment to both academics and athletics was crucial in establishing Juan Diego as a U.S. Department of Education National Blue Ribbon School of Excellence in 2019, a testament to the high standards he set.

A Battle with Illness
Despite his numerous successes, Colosimo faced personal challenges, battling Parkinson’s Disease starting around 2010. Through it all, his steadfast wife, Kathie, supported him with unwavering love and care.
